基于javaweb的财务管理系统设计与实现毕业论文
2021-12-21 21:28:40
论文总字数:16642字
摘 要
随着社会不断地向前推进,需要准确无误、方便快捷、完好无损地存储信息,同时还要保证较高的工作效率,因此科学化的管理是很有必要的。企业财务业作为现在的朝阳行业,管理系统间的竞争也越来越大,为了更好的为客户服务,企业财务管理服务模式急需变革。因此,结合了成熟发展和逐渐完善计算机技术,特别开发了该管理系统用于管理财务。
设计该系统的方法是将整个系统划分为几个小模块,分别实现它们的功能。总体可以划分为两大模块:管理员模块和用户模块。管理员模块用于对信息进行管理,由人员管理、收支管理、资产采购、提醒信息、统计管理、收支类型供六个模块组成。用户模块用于存储信息,方便用户使用,包括个人信息、存款信息、收支预算、资产采购、收支管理五个模块组成。
JSP技术、MYSQL数据库是该财务管理系统的核心技术,同时该系统在开发与设计过程中还应用了B/S结构。系统主要实现管理员功能模块。系统功能齐全,实现了企业财务管理管理的系统化、科学化,既可以提高服务质量,又大大的促进了企业财务管理的发展。
关键词:财务管理;JSP技术;MYSQL数据库;B/S结构
Abstract
With the continuous advancement of society, it is necessary to store information accurately, conveniently and intact, and at the same time to ensure high work efficiency. Therefore, scientific management is very necessary. As a sunrise industry now, the competition among management systems is getting bigger and bigger. In order to better serve customers, the service mode of enterprise financial management is in urgent need of reform. Therefore, combined with the mature development and gradual improvement of computer technology, the management system was specially developed for financial management.
The design method of this system is to divide the whole system into several small modules and realize their functions respectively. The whole can be divided into two modules: administrator module and user module. The administrator module is used for information management. It is composed of six modules including personnel management, revenue and expenditure management, asset purchase, reminder information, statistical management and revenue and expenditure type. The user module is used to store information for users' convenience, including personal information, deposit information, revenue and expenditure budget, asset purchase, revenue and expenditure management.
JSP technology and MYSQL database are the core technologies of the financial management system, and B/S structure is also applied in the development and design of the system. The system mainly realizes the administrator function module. The system function is complete, has realized the enterprise financial management management systematization, the scientific management, not only can improve the service quality, but also greatly promoted the enterprise financial management development.
Key words: financial management; JSP technology; MYSQL database; B/S structure.
目 录
摘 要 I
Abstract II
第一章 课题研究背景与价值 1
1.1 选题的意义与价值 1
1.2 研究现状 1
1.3 研究意义 2
第二章 系统开发技术 4
2.1 开发工具 4
2.2 JSP技术 4
2.3 JavaScript 4
2.4 MYSQL数据库 5
2.5 B/S结构 5
2.6 Struts框架 6
2.7 本章小结 6
第三章 系统分析 7
3.1 可行性分析 7
3.1.1 技术可行性 7
3.1.2 经济可行性 7
3.1.3 操作可行性 8
3.1.4 发展可行性 8
3.2 性能需求分析 8
3.3 系统流程分析 8
3.3.1 系统开发流程 9
3.3.2 登录流程 9
3.3.3 添加信息流程 10
3.4 系统用例分析 10
3.4.1 管理员用例图 11
3.4.2用户用例图 11
3.5 本章小结 11
第四章 系统设计 12
4.1 系统概述 12
4.2 系统结构设计 12
4.3 系统结构设计 13
4.4 数据库设计 13
4.4.1 数据库设计原则 14
4.4.2 数据库实体 14
4.4.3 数据库表设计 15
4.5 本章小结 16
第五章 系统的实现 17
5.1 管理员功能模块的实现 17
5.1.1 管理员登录界面 17
5.1.2 管理员主界面 17
5.1.3 存款信息管理详细介绍界面 18
5.1.4 资产采购管理界面 18
5.1.5 人员管理界面 18
5.1.6 收支管理界面 19
5.2 用户功能模块的实现 19
5.2.1 用户注册界面 19
5.2.2 用户登陆界面 20
5.2.3 用户主界面 21
5.2.4 资产采购界面 22
5.2.5 收支预算界面 22
5.2.6 收支管理留言 22
5.3 本章小结 23
第六章 系统测试 24
6.1 系统测试目的及意义 24
6.2 系统测试方法 24
6.3 性能测试 24
6.4 测试结论 25
第七章 结 论 26
参考文献 27
致 谢 30
课题研究背景与价值
1.1 选题的意义与价值
世界上不同企业管理方式有所不同,但都受到迅速发展的网络的影响发生改变,很多我国的企业早在二十世纪九十年代就开始构想利用互联网这种手段来对客户和用户的信息进行管理。由于不好认证的企业声誉、不够尽善尽美的互联网法律法规以及不够成熟的研发技术等多方面原因的限制,各大企业应用互联网的速度受到明显的阻碍。随着21世纪的到来,我国经济发展步伐加快,难题被一一解决,电子信息化管理模式应用到越来越多的企业中。
随着我国经济地快速发展,发展水平也随之水涨船高,企业财务管理的发展势态越来越好,成为服务行业中重要的一环。随着我国各个大中小企业的不断增多,财务管理这一行业竞争也越来越激烈,因此需要开辟一个新的管理方式。我国通过计算机管理系统管理财务,提升服务质量的时间较长,历史较为悠久,但我国起步相较其他国家而已比较晚,仍然滞留在MIS系统水平,属于七拼八凑还不完整的系统,应用层次比较浅显,停留在简单的电算化和信息发布阶段,我国的财务管理系统明显落后于先进水平,跟国际上先进信息化应用的财务管理相比较存在的差距较大。我国财务管理行业遇到发展以来的重要瓶颈,整个行业受到较低信息化程度的制约,将出现企业做出失误的决策以及缓慢的市场反应速度等不明朗的情况。
请支付后下载全文,论文总字数:16642字